O.K. Heres the deal. I have posted on here about a 270 rifle i have been looking at. I have the guy talked down to $415.00 (shipping included). He will take it to a gunsmith to assure me a clean bill of health on the gun before purchase. It is a Rem. model 700 BDL in great condition, manufactured in april of 1966. The seller resides in Florida and has shipped many guns before. From what I understand it needs to be shipped to someone with a FFL. I do not have a FFL nor do I know of someone who does.
I live in Arlington WA. Can anyone help me out and let me know who and where I can have this rifle shipped to and the cost that might be assosiated with it on this end.
Any help would be greatly appreciated. Thanks Guys........And Gals. Devin

pretty much any gun shop will likely do it for you.
usually they charge around $30.00, i have seen anywhere from $20-$50 though.

i think i have shipped guns 6-7 times from NY to here and the cheapest i have ever found was always the little mom and pop shops.
the pawn shops were in the middle price-wise and the big shops like Wade's wanted $50 a gun.
